Download Servers Alive - it's free for up to 10 checks.

 

1.        Do one check to monitor the SMTP service.

2.       Do one check to actually test the SMTP connecting (under TCP
services tests).

3.       Do one check to count the number of files in the Spool folder.

4.       Do one check to monitor the Queue Manager service.

 

 

Have each test send out an alert to the web interface and to a SMPT server
that is not Imail.  All set.

 

 

I have this on 7 machines around the country.  I have them check each other
as well.  This is incredibly easy and affordable (even the paid version).
